2013 March - Leading and Managing Change During: Restructure of the Comox-Strathcona Regional District; Transition and Post-Transition

Posting Date: March 11, 2015
Year Published: 2015
Abstract:
Debra J. Oakman, CAO, Comox Valley Regional District
This paper is based on the July 2007 announcement by the provincial government of the restructure of the Comox-Strathcona Regional District, and focuses on the CAO's role in leading and managing change over the three and a half year period of restructure, transition and post transition for the Comox Valley Regional District. The paper identifies the various periods in the restructure process, provides a historical perspective of the challenges the CAO faced, and describes how those challenges were met relative to the legislative framework and management tools available at the time.
